When building guile 2.0.11, configure fails with a "No package
'bdw-gc' found" error, and README claims that "bdw-gc" (confusingly
referred to as "libgc") is still "available" at
http://www.hpl.hp.com/personal/Hans_Boehm/gc/ . However, the garbage
collector has long disappeared from HP's home page (at least since
several years ago, definitely before 2014 when guile 2.0.11 was
released).
The "bdw-gc" *appears* to be now located at
https://github.com/ivmai/bdwgc . If this is the correct location the
README should at least be updated. (The instructions should also at
least be made consistent so that the gc is not called "bdw-gc" in one
place and "libgc" in another.)
